Colby Gill of year six and Matilda Ashcroft of year five were invited to Newcastle last week to receive their high honours.
They both received high distinctions in the competition and both took home the Hastings District award for their respective years - Matilda year five and Colby year six.
Both students were also awarded a monetary prize.
Matilda and Colby have been amongst a group of participants in an extension math program at Coopernook Public School this year.
Coopernook principal, Mrs Tania Gilchrist said there were several students who had performed well in this competition. “Matilda and Colby’s outstanding results were a credit to their enthusiasm and dedication to learning.”
